FWICT there's no effective difference between opening a breeze-icons.rcc from
the system during runtime vs. using the "breeze" icon theme if installed. So
using the Breeze system theme as fallback if the rcc file doesn't exist should
work in pretty much all cases.

> (In reply to Jarosław Staniek from comment #9)
> I've observed ugly fall back to hi color icons on XFCE for example :( So
> depending on fall back will leave us with bug reports like "Apps look ugly,
> how to bring consistent icons back" - something that is of worse to handle
> because solutions would be distro-dependent.

Do you have some more info about those issues? Fallback should only happen if
the icon wasn't found in breeze, but then it would be missing with
breeze-icons.rcc as well.
